Method

How to cook it

Prep everything first: chop the aromatics, measure the scotch bonnet elements, and pat the paneer dry so it colours well.

Warm the olive oil in a large pan over a medium heat and soften the onion and garlic until sweet and translucent, about 5 minutes.

Add the paneer and grill until it takes on colour and the edges catch, 4 to 6 minutes.

Stir in the allspice and the rest of the scotch bonnet flavours, letting them cook out for a minute until fragrant.

Add the asparagus along with a splash of stock or water, then cook briskly until everything is tender and the sauce clings.

Taste and adjust the seasoning with salt, pepper and a little acid. It should taste bright, savoury and balanced.
